Background

I have a military and policing background having spent 16 years in these organisations acquiring a wide range of skills such as leadership, risk management, project management, investigation, intelligence analysis and legal knowledge.

In 2001 I started my own consultancy and grew my business helping organisations manage their risks in Health and Safety and Emergency Management having worked with a wide range of government and private sector organisations. 

In particular I have provided consultancy and project management to large corporates and government agencies such as Transfied Services, Transpower, Office of the Clerk (NZ Parliament), Housing New Zealand, Contact Energy, Wellington City Council, & OMV. 

In 2008 I joined HazardCo, initially as an advisor, then as its Technical Director responsible for helping grow the company over an 11 year period. I helped design HazardCo's innovative health and safety systems, tools, online training, advisory support, H & S performance monitoring and review processes that served its eventual  14000 member companies in the construction, manufacturing, farming, and property management sectors. 

In 2019 I left HazardCo to assist NZTA (Waka Kotahi) to develop its Contractor Management and Overlapping Duties framework and this lead to my next  role as the H&S Manager at GNS science.

This was a significant change management and leadership role that provided me the opportunity to further develop my leadership skills (with Board and ELT) and establish a strong H&S team to support and grow GNS Health and Safety culture.  The role enabled me to gain a good understanding of the often challenging high risk research environments and enabled me to build trust and strong relationships with the science community. I was able to improve health and safety understanding and risk management requirements, both within the GNS community and across external organisations working with GNS. This was undertaken during the often challenging back drop of COVID and the ongoing impact of the Whakaari eruption tragedy. 

My current work focuses on providing leadership to organisations on the development and improvement of their Critical Risk Management Frameworks, Quantitative Risk Assessment Models and H&S Governance. I am available for short term contracted project work.
